Essential Ingredients
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
- Boneless, Skinless Chicken Breasts: About 3-4 chicken breasts work well; adjust based on how many you’re serving.
- Fresh Bell Peppers: Colorful varieties like red and green add vibrancy and sweetness.
- Onion: A medium onion caramelizes beautifully, adding depth to the flavor.
- Mushrooms: Fresh mushrooms bring earthiness; use any kind you prefer.
- Garlic: Fresh garlic cloves are essential for that aromatic punch.
- Cheese (Provolone or Cheddar): Choose your favorite to achieve that melty goodness.
- Olive Oil: For sautéing ingredients and enhancing flavors.
- Salt and Pepper: Essential seasonings to elevate all the flavors.
- Optional: Hot Sauce: For those who like an extra kick!

Let’s Make it Together
Prep Your Ingredients: Start by gathering all your ingredients and chopping the vegetables into bite-sized pieces. This makes cooking much smoother.
Sauté the Chicken: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Season chicken breasts with salt and pepper before adding them to the skillet. Cook until golden brown on both sides.
Add the Vegetables: Toss in chopped onions, bell peppers, mushrooms, and garlic. Sauté until they soften and become fragrant, about 5-7 minutes.
Melt the Cheese: Once veggies are tender and chicken is cooked through, sprinkle shredded cheese over the top. Cover with a lid until melted and bubbly—about 2-3 minutes.
Serve It Up!: Gently mix everything together in the skillet until well combined. Serve hot with crusty bread or over rice for a complete meal.

Perfecting the Cooking Process
Start by searing the chicken to lock in juices, then sauté peppers and onions while the chicken cooks. This sequence ensures everything is perfectly tender and infused with flavor.
Add Your Touch
Feel free to swap out chicken for steak or use plant-based alternatives. Toss in mushrooms or spinach for added nutrition and flavor variations that keep things exciting.
Storing & Reheating
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. Reheat in a skillet over medium heat for optimal texture, adding a splash of broth if needed.
Chef's Helpful Tips
- Properly slice your chicken against the grain to ensure tenderness
- Don’t overcrowd your pan; it prevents browning
- Experiment with toppings like provolone cheese for extra flavor!

FAQ
Can I use frozen chicken for this recipe?
Yes, but thaw it completely before cooking for even results.
What type of cheese works best?
Provolone is classic, but mozzarella or American cheese also melts beautifully.
How can I make it spicier?
Add sliced jalapeños or sprinkle some crushed red pepper flakes during cooking.

Chicken Cheesesteak Skillet
- Total Time: 30 minutes
- Yield: Serves 4

Ingredients
- 3–4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ts (about 1 lb)
- 1 medium onion, sliced
- 1 cup bell peppers (mixed colors), chopped
- 1 cup mushrooms, sliced
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up provolone or cheddar cheese, shredded
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- Salt and pepper, to taste
- Hot sauce for extra heat (optional)
Instructions
- Prepare the ingredients by chopping vegetables into bite-sized pieces.
- In a large skillet over medium heat, add olive oil. Season chicken breasts with salt and pepper, then cook until golden brown on both sides.
- Add onions, bell peppers, mushrooms, and garlic to the skillet. Sauté for about 5-7 minutes until softened.
- Sprinkle cheese over the mixture. Cover with a lid until melted and bubbly (about 2-3 minutes).
- Mix everything together in the skillet and serve hot with crusty bread or over rice.
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 20 minutes
